Key Elements of the Request Form
What are the key elements of an Early Check-In/Late Check-Out Request Form? The form should include guest information, such as name and reservation details, to ensure accurate processing. It must also specify the desired early check-in or late check-out time to manage availability effectively.
Why is it important to include a reason for the request on the form? Guests' reasons help prioritize requests and improve customer service by accommodating special needs. This information also assists hotel staff in managing operational logistics smoothly.
How does including a confirmation of additional charges benefit the request process? Clear communication of any extra fees prevents misunderstandings and sets proper expectations. It also allows guests to make informed decisions about their request.
What role does a signature or acknowledgment field play on the form? A signature confirms that the guest understands the hotel's policies regarding early check-in or late check-out. This helps protect both the guest and the hotel legally and administratively.

Tips for Approving or Denying Requests
Managing early check-in and late check-out requests efficiently enhances guest satisfaction while balancing operational needs. Clear criteria help staff approve or deny requests fairly and consistently.
- Assess availability - Verify room readiness and occupancy levels before approving requests to avoid scheduling conflicts.
- Consider guest status - Prioritize requests from loyalty members or guests with special circumstances to enhance customer loyalty.
- Communicate clearly - Inform guests promptly about approval or denial, explaining reasons to maintain transparency and goodwill.
Common Policies Associated with Early Check-In/Late Check-Out
Early check-in and late check-out requests are subject to availability and cannot be guaranteed. Guests may incur additional fees depending on the hotel's policy and the time requested beyond standard check-in or check-out hours. It is recommended to notify the hotel in advance to increase the likelihood of accommodation and to understand any associated charges or restrictions.
